This case is located in Chongqing, with an area of ​​128㎡, with a layout of four bedrooms and one living room. The owner has a family of four and has two children. However, considering that Erbao is still young and the couple are both engaged in the teaching profession and are busy with work, they also need to prepare a bedroom for the elderly to facilitate them to come and take care of the children. The biggest highlight of the original apartment is that the living room is very large, and the south balcony can be fully incorporated, which further expands the space area. The only regret is that the north and south are not transparent enough. Therefore, some structural adjustments were also made during layout transformation.

plan plan

Combined with the existing space situation, the layout is transformed as follows

1. The bedroom next to the bathroom adopts an open design, making it connected to the living room, forming a transparent structure between north and south.

2. The kitchen adopts an open design, which once again expands the transparency of the living room.

3. The south balcony is included in the room, and the small balcony outside the kitchen is converted into a home district to solve the basic needs of washing and sun washing.

4. The northern second bedroom is used as a senior room and can also be converted into a children's room in the later stage.

Living room

Entering the home is the living room, the walls are white, the top is designed without a main light, and paired with simple soft decorations and warm wooden floors, which not only balances the temperature and temperature, but also visually open and bright, and looks very atmospheric.

abandons the conventional TV wall design and places two sets of modular sofas in a flexible way. In addition to making the vitality line free, a few dry branches and minimalist openings also make the space clear and not messy, and fully displays a simple and elegant atmosphere. After the south balcony is included in the living room, a large area of ​​blank space is left, thus giving more changes to the space. Installing blinds on the balcony provides a touch of light and shadow in the looming vision. Of course, the storage cabinet on one side of the balcony is still in a normal design, which is convenient for storing some debris.

Restaurant

Restaurant has an integrated design of island + dining table , and a set of storage cabinets are designed on the side, which not only realizes the functionality of the West Kitchen Area, but also makes full use of the space, and optimizes the activity line, thus making the dining environment more comfortable and flexible.

When the space is mainly white, the solid wood dining table selection once again plays the role of balancing the tone of the space, making the space not look too pale and monotonous, and embellishing a touch of temperature.

Kitchen

Kitchen has an open design based on the original space. In this way, even if the homeowner is cooking, he can observe his children's every move in the living room at any time, thus making life interaction more convenient.

All cabinets are handleless, which avoids visual abruptness and makes the space neat and neat. Installing black rock slab countertops on cabinet also plays a role in strengthening the spatial level and is easier to take care of.

functional area

When the bedroom next to the bathroom is opened, it is positioned as the functional area. Whether it is parent-child or leisure, you can be satisfied. At the same time, flexible furniture choices also give more changes to the space. Of course, the most important thing is to achieve integration with the living room, so that the horizontal hall apartment can also be transparent between north and south. The combined shelf on the side of the functional area of ​​

is convenient for storing some children's items.At the same time, different storage areas are also conducive to cultivating children's good habit of storing themselves from an early age.

Master bedroom

Master bedroom is also mainly made of large areas of white space, but the gray soft decoration choice also gives the space a peaceful and calm atmosphere, thus making the sleeping environment more comfortable.

cloakroom does not have to be independent. It is designed with an L-shaped corner method, which can also have excellent storage capacity and also releases a sense of space, making the master bedroom more open.

nd bedroom

second bedroom is a room reserved for the elderly, so it is convenient to come to live and take care of children occasionally. Later, when the child grows up, it can also be used as a children's room to allow two children to have their own rooms.

Main bathroom

The main bathroom design is more conventional, but the double basin design also optimizes the user experience, making the washing less crowded. The ceramic tiles that integrate the walls and floors also indirectly expand the extension of the space.
